The Shiller PE Ratio was first used by professor Robert Shiller. He uses E10 for his Shiller PE Ratio calculation. E10 is the average of the inflation adjusted earnings per share of a company over the past 10 years. The similar calculation is applied by GuruFocus to calculate the Cyclically Adjusted PB Ratio. The Cyclically Adjusted Book per Share is the average of the inflation adjusted book value per share of a company over the past 10 years.

Medigene AG's adjusted book value per share data of for the fiscal year that ended in Dec23 was $1.776. Add all the adjusted book value per share for the past 10 years together and divide the count will get our Cyclically Adjusted Book per Share, which is $6.59 for the trailing ten years ended in Dec23.

Medigene AG  (OTCPK:MDGEF) Cyclically Adjusted PB Ratio Explanation

Compared with the regular PB Ratio, which works poorly for cyclical businesses, the Cyclically Adjusted PB Ratio smoothed out the fluctuations of book value during business cycles. Therefore it is more accurate in reflecting the valuation of the company.

If a company has consistent business performance, the Cyclically Adjusted PB Ratio should give similar results to regular PB Ratio.

Medigene AG Cyclically Adjusted PB Ratio Calculation

Like the Shiller PE Ratio, the Cyclically Adjusted PB Ratio takes the Book Value per Share from the past 10 years, adjusts it for inflation, and then calculates the average. This average is then used for the P/B calculation. Because it considers this 10-year average, it's often referred to as the CAPB Ratio.

The Shiller PE Ratio was first used by professor Robert Shiller to measure the valuation of the overall market. The similar calculation is applied by GuruFocus to calculate the Cyclically Adjusted PB Ratio.

Medigene AG's Cyclically Adjusted PB Ratio for today is calculated as

Cyclically Adjusted PB Ratio=Share Price/ Cyclically Adjusted Book per Share
=2.59/6.59
=0.39

Medigene AG Business Description

Address Lochhamer Strasse 11, Martinsried, Planegg, BY, DEU, 82152
Medigene AG is an immuno-oncology biotechnology company. focused on developing differentiated T Cell Receptor engineered T cell (TCR-T) therapies for the treatment of multiple solid tumor indications with a high unmet medical need. The operating segments of the organization are Immunotherapies and Other products. Immunotherapies consist of T-cell receptor-based adoptive T-cell therapy and DC vaccines. The group operates in the United States, Germany, and Asia, of which the majority of the revenue is derived from operations in Germany.
